No two styles of firearms handle exactly the same way, and in some areas an AR-15 may have a few more pros on its side than cons compared to bolt and lever action rifles. An AR is more compact and manuverable, highly modifiable, and consistently accurate. Perhaps maybe one down side there would be range, they aren't really suited for extreme distances. Still, the pros outnumber the potential cons when using that style of rifle for hunting, especially if up against a group of animals like say, coyotes.
